Resumen
IN THIS ARTICLE WE INTRODUCE AN EXTENSION OF THE AKASH DISTRIBUTION. WE USE THE SLASH METHODOLOGY TO MAKE THE KURTOSIS OF THE AKASH DISTRIBUTION MORE FLEXIBLE. WE STUDY THE GENERAL PROBABILITY DENSITY FUNCTION OF THIS NEW MODEL, SOME PROPERTIES, MOMENTS, SKEWNESS AND KURTOSIS COEFFICIENTS. STATISTICAL INFERENCE IS PERFORMED USING THE METHODS OF MOMENTS AND MAXIMUM LIKELIHOOD VIA THE EM ALGORITHM. A SIMULATION STUDY IS CARRIED OUT TO OBSERVE THE BEHAVIOR OF THE MAXIMUM LIKELIHOOD ESTIMATOR. AN APPLICATION TO A REAL DATA SET WITH HIGH KURTOSIS IS CONSIDERED, WHERE IT IS SHOWN THAT THE NEW DISTRIBUTION FITS BETTER THAN OTHER EXTENSIONS OF THE AKASH DISTRIBUTION.
